CALIPSO: Cloud-Aerosol Lidar with Orthogonal Polarization (CALIOP) data

The Cloud-Aerosol Lidar and Infrared Pathfinder Satellite Observation (CALIPSO) was a joint-mission between NASA and the French space agency Centre National d'Etudes Spatiales. The main objectives of the mission was to supply unique data set of vertical cloud and aerosol profiles.



This dataset collection contains cloud and aerosol profiles obtained using the Cloud-Aerosol Lidar with Orthogonal Polarization (CALIOP) instrument, the primary instrument on-board the Cloud-Aerosol Lidar and Infrared Pathfinder Satellite Observation (CALIPSO) satellite. The Lidar uses two bands (1064 nm and 532 nm) of linearly-polarised laser pulses. A three-channel receiver measures the backscatter intensity at 1064 nm and two orthogonal polarisation components at 532 nm, which are used to derive aerosol size and hydration, and cloud ice/water phase. In combination with auxiliary data sources, cloud profiles and radiative fluxes can be derived.



Cloud and aerosol profiles derived using CALIPSO data are available dating back to June 2006, obtained from the NASA Langley Research Center Atmospheric Science Data Center. Versions 3.x (3.01, 3.02 and 3.30) of the data are held by the NEODC. Version 3-01 (13th June 2006 - 31st October 2011) is a full reprocessing of the mission data. Version 3-02 (1st November 2011 - 28th February 2013) marks the transition to a new cluster computing system without any changes in the algorithm. Version 3-30 (1st March 2013 - present) was released in April 2013. Two ancillary input files were updated. GEOS-5 was updated from version 5.2 to version 5.9.1, and the new version also incorporates enhanced Air Force Weather Authority (AFWA) Snow and Ice Datasets.



For Level 1B products, version 3-01 is an improvement over version 3-00, which is no longer available. The version 3 product includes improved algorithms implemented for 532-nm daytime calibration, laser energy interpretations, and interpolation of GMAO gridded data products to the CALIPSO orbit tracks; and updated and new data parameters. The version 3-01 product includes corrections to the 532 nm and 1064 nm extinction, backscatter, and ozone cross-sections. For Level 2 products, version 3-01 is the first version 3 release. Changes include improved cloud clearing code; an enhanced cloud-aerosol discrimination algorithm; improved daytime calibration procedures; and a new algorithm for assessing cloud thermodynamic phase. There were also other improvements specific to the type of product.
